What Is a Graduate Engineer Trainee Job?

A Graduate Engineer Trainee (GET) job is an entry-level training program offered by companies to recent engineering graduates. The goal is simple: give freshers hands-on exposure to real projects while they learn from senior engineers.

Unlike a typical desk job, Graduate Engineer Trainee jobs usually involve:

  • Rotational training across departments (design, process, site engineering)
  • Mentorship from experienced professionals
  • Exposure to live projects and field sites
  • A structured path toward a full-time engineering role

Companies like Technip Energies, L&T, Tata Projects, and other major EPC and energy firms run these programs every year, especially for engineers graduating in disciplines like Mechanical, Civil, Electrical, Instrumentation, and Chemical Engineering.

Why Are Graduate Engineer Trainee Jobs Different From Regular Jobs?

The biggest difference is structure. A GET program is built around learning, not just execution. You get:

  • A defined training timeline (usually 12–24 months)
  • Cross-functional exposure
  • Direct access to senior leadership and department heads
  • Clear performance benchmarks for promotion

Eligibility Criteria

Most companies follow similar eligibility standards for their. Here’s a general breakdown based on current 2026 hiring trends:

CriteriaTypical Requirement
QualificationB.E. / B.Tech in Mechanical, Civil, E&I, Electrical, Chemical, or Petrochemical Engineering
ExperienceFreshers or 2026 pass-outs only
Academic Score70% and above in 10th, 12th, and all degree semesters
BacklogsNo history of arrears/backlogs preferred
LanguageFluent English (spoken and written)

Are Graduate Engineer Trainee Jobs Only for Freshers?

Mostly, yes. Companies design these programs specifically for candidates fresh out of college with little to no work experience. However, some organizations do consider candidates with less than one year of experience if their academic profile is strong.

Graduate Engineer Trainee Salary in India (2026)

Salary for Graduate Engineer Trainee jobs varies by industry, company size, and city. Based on current 2026 market trends:

SectorApproximate Annual CTC
Oil & Gas / Energy₹5–8 LPA
EPC / Infrastructure₹4–6.5 LPA
Manufacturing₹3.5–6 LPA
Petrochemicals₹4.5–7 LPA

Note: These are indicative figures and can vary based on company reputation, project scale, and location.

Tips to Crack Graduate Engineer Trainee Interviews

H3: What Do Interviewers Look for in Graduate Engineer Trainee Candidates?

  • Clarity on engineering fundamentals from your branch
  • Confidence in explaining academic projects
  • Willingness to relocate or work at project sites
  • Genuine interest in core engineering, not just a “backup job”

H3: Common Mistakes Freshers Make in GET Interviews

  • Giving vague answers about technical concepts
  • Not researching the company’s projects and sectors
  • Showing reluctance toward field or site-based roles
  • Weak communication despite strong technical knowledge
